The author of the first UK-Punk single is dead






Brian James, founding member of the British punk band The Damned and author of the first British punk single, died at the age of 70.

Brian James (1955-2025), founding member and guitarist of the British punk legend The Damned (since 1976), died at the age of 70. “I can confirm that Brian left us peacefully yesterday in the presence of his family” ,. The musician was not only a co-founder of the influential band, but also wrote the first British punk single “New Rose” and significantly shaped the debut album “Damned Damned” from 1977.

Milestones of a music career

The Damned were one of the pinting movement in the UK. They supported the sex pistols on their notorious “Anarchy Tour” by Great Britain and later toured T. Rex on Marc Bolan’s last tour before his death.

After the second album “Music for Pleasure”, James left the band and was part of several music projects, including the short -lived formation dance of the Youth and The Lords of the New Church, which he founded with the American singer Stiv Bators and drummer Nick Turner. In the following years he worked with The Dripping Lips, founded the Brian James Gang and published solo albums.

Reunion after four decades

In 2020, James and the original Damned members Dave Vanian, Christopher “Rat Scabies” Millar and Burns announced that they would come back together more than four decades after the band was founded. In 2022 James was on stage with the group.
